dwitefry said:
Really, can someone go into depth about WHY Activsion?
I did some quick Google searches and it seems to be related to them raising the prices of Call of Duty 2 and thier recent, totally unfounted attempt to sue Double Fine, is this just it?
I mean that IS dickish and the former is a certainly a good reason to not buy thier games on launch, i'm certainly not paying 10 quid extra for any of their properties thank you.
Or has there been recent developments or is it just a general dislike of them because they keep doing stuff that irks fans - canning Tony Hawks and Guitar Hero, publishing mediocre entries in franchises like Spyro and Crash Bandicoot etc?
MeX
Things they've said and done (many through Bobby Kottick):
The whole [http://www.bit-tech.net/news/gaming/2010/03/05/activision-responds-to-infinity-ward-lawsui/1] Infinity Ward [http://www.gamesradar.com/xbox360/modern-warfare-2/news/kotick-infinity-ward-founders-may-never-be-productive-or-successful-again-feelings-are-hurt/a-20100927102253716065/g-20090326142018906090] debacle. [http://www.wired.com/gamelife/2010/12/activision-infinity-ward-lawsuit/]

Pushing for more titles which they can "exploit on an annual basis" [http://www.penny-arcade.com/2007/12/5/]

"I would raise game prices higher if I could" [http://www.destructoid.com/kotick-i-would-raise-game-prices-higher-if-i-could-143049.phtml]

Hinting at franchises like Call of Duty becoming subscription-based [http://ps3.ign.com/articles/106/1068433p1.html]

And the Escapists' own Shamus Young wrote a fine article on Kotick's failure as a CEO [http://www.escapistmagazine.com/articles/view/columns/experienced-points/8169-Experienced-Points-Age-of-Kotick.2]
